About the escape room
A cinematic adventure full of unexpected events West Berlin in 1982: The corrupt director of Exitus Central Bank has acquired one of our valuable Limbus artifacts at a mysterious auction and now plans to use it to open his own time travel portal. Of course, we can't allow that! We are sending you into the director's bank branch with the mission to recover the mysterious artifact. But it won't be that easy. The artifact is locked in one of the most secure vaults in the world and protected by a state-of-the-art alarm system. You must bypass the surveillance systems, get the artifact, and disappear without being seen. What sounds so simple in theory is, in practice, an almost impossible task. But luckily, we have you! Use every resource at your disposal, not only to disable the security systems but also to outsmart the potentially approaching police. Your team can expect a cinematic adventure with breathtaking effects and unexpected twists!

AI Overview

AIMost praise the set design, atmosphere, and strong immersion from the game master. The game is fast, points-based, and allows parallel puzzling, keeping teams busy and motivated. Criticism targets at times clunky translations for English speakers, occasional pressure from the GM’s role, and sporadically finicky tech. There’s no classic timer; time is felt through interactions and score, which not everyone likes.
WeaknessesMissing or rough translations can slow international groups. Some find the intro too long and the GM-driven time pressure uncomfortable. Isolated electronic issues were mentioned.
StrengthsGreat set with a cinematic vibe, strong effects, and a tangible sense of progress through the game. The points system and two phases add variety and keep everyone on the team active.
SecuritySolid briefing, clear rules, and dense yet safe staging with no physical hurdles. The hustle comes from the game’s pace, not risky elements.
Level of fearNot scary—more adrenaline-fueled and exciting. Good for families with teenagers; even the timid don’t have to fear horror.
Actors' gameGame masters are praised as very engaged and immersive; they clearly carry the story. At times, the performed role creates palpable time pressure, which not everyone enjoys.
Quality of riddlesPuzzles are varied, with clever mechanics and fair logic, often solvable in parallel and with optional side quests. The points system motivates, even if some sequences can be failed. A few tasks need better translations.
PlotHeist story in West Berlin, 1982: you infiltrate a bank to steal an artifact from a high-security vault. Unexpected twists and a punchy finale—no spoilers.
Difficulty levelChallenges and rewards experienced teams who like speed and parallel play. Feasible for beginners, but the time pressure and the number of tasks can feel tough.
